Underground Leak Detection in Denver, CO
Underground leak detection services are designed to identify hidden leaks within a property's plumbing system, often located beneath the ground or behind walls. This service is commonly requested for projects involving unexplained drops in water pressure, rising utility bills, or visible signs of water pooling or dampness on the property. Property owners typically want to understand the exact location and extent of a leak before pursuing repairs, ensuring minimal disruption and accurate targeting of repair efforts.
These services are suitable for a variety of projects, including residential lawns, driveways, or foundation areas where leaks are suspected but not visible on the surface. Homeowners should be prepared to share information about recent plumbing issues, changes in water usage, or visible signs of leaks to help determine if underground leak detection is appropriate. Underground Leak Detection Questions
What causes underground leaks? Underground leaks can result from aging pipes, ground shifting, or corrosion, leading to hidden water loss beneath the surface.
How can I tell if there is an underground leak? Signs include unexplained increases in water bills, damp spots on the property, or the sound of running water when fixtures are off.
What areas are typically checked during leak detection? The process usually focuses on water lines, sprinkler systems, and main supply lines to identify hidden leaks.
Why is early detection important? Detecting leaks early helps prevent property damage, reduces water waste, and minimizes repair costs over time.
